Infernavika
Tiny avian Rahi that thrived in scorching heat where predators couldn't follow.

Infernavika were impossibly small RahiRahiThe Rahi were the biomechanical wildlife of the Matoran Universe, built largely by the Brotherhood of Makuta, ranging from background fauna to engineered war beasts. with an avian resemblance, shaped entirely by their preference for scorching heat. These creatures inhabit one of the MatoranMatoranThe most abundant species in the Matoran Universe, chosen by Mata Nui to inhabit and maintain his cosmic body. universe's strangest ecological niches. On Metru NuiMetru NuiThe city beneath Mata Nui functions as the Great Spirit's brain, housing the Matoran whose labor keeps the god alive., they nested near the protodermis waste pipes that scarred Ta-MetruTa-MetruThe fire district where Ta-Matoran perfected their craft and powered Metru Nui's industry for thousands of years.'s coastline. After the Great Cataclysm reshaped everything, surviving populations migrated to Mata NuiMata Nui (Location)An island created by accident on the Great Spirit's face, home to the Matoran for a thousand years.. They settled into the molten lava fields near Ta-KoroKoroThe Koros were the six elemental villages established by the Toa Metru on Mata Nui after the Great Rescue, each tied to one element and one Turaga.. Their entire evolutionary strategy hinges on a single fact: predators can't follow them into extreme heat.
Heat as a Defense#
Infernavika didn't need armor or fangs. Their survival came from being small enough and heat-adapted enough to survive in places where larger, more powerful RahiRahiThe Rahi were the biomechanical wildlife of the Matoran Universe, built largely by the Brotherhood of Makuta, ranging from background fauna to engineered war beasts. simply couldn't venture. On Metru NuiMetru NuiThe city beneath Mata Nui functions as the Great Spirit's brain, housing the Matoran whose labor keeps the god alive., they made their homes near protodermis waste pipes that discharged superheated runoff along Ta-MetruTa-MetruThe fire district where Ta-Matoran perfected their craft and powered Metru Nui's industry for thousands of years.'s coast. The environment was lethal to almost everything else. For Infernavika, it was home.
Most RahiRahiThe Rahi were the biomechanical wildlife of the Matoran Universe, built largely by the Brotherhood of Makuta, ranging from background fauna to engineered war beasts. are defined by what they hunt or what hunts them. Infernavika are defined entirely by where they live. The distinction matters. When you exist in a place predators can't reach, you don't need to be fast or strong. You just need to be small, well-adapted, and committed to staying put.
Migration and Adaptation#
The Great CataclysmThe Great CataclysmThe day Makuta Teridax put the Great Spirit to sleep, the Great Spirit Robot fell from the sky, Metru Nui flooded, and Voya Nui tore loose from the Southern Continent. tested every creature in the MatoranMatoranThe most abundant species in the Matoran Universe, chosen by Mata Nui to inhabit and maintain his cosmic body. universe. For Infernavika, the upheaval meant finding a new extreme habitat or facing extinction. The surviving populations migrated to Mata NuiMata NuiBuilt by the Great Beings to restore Spherus Magna, Mata Nui sustained an entire civilisation inside his body, was deposed by Teridax, and reclaimed his purpose as a mortal on Bara Magna. and resettled in the lava fields near Ta-KoroKoroThe Koros were the six elemental villages established by the Toa Metru on Mata Nui after the Great Rescue, each tied to one element and one Turaga.. There, lava flowed constantly. The terrain remained as hostile to larger predators as the old waste pipes had been.
Infernavika didn't adapt to a new condition. They found a new iteration of the same condition they'd always preferred. That's how specialized they are. They need scorching heat and isolation from larger predators. Everything else is secondary to survival.
